1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is force?
Back
A push or pull on an object that can cause it to move, stop, or change direction.
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is net force?
Back
The total force acting on an object after all the individual forces are combined.
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What happens when forces are balanced?
Back
The object remains at rest or continues to move at a constant speed in a straight line.
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What happens when forces are unbalanced?
Back
The object will accelerate in the direction of the net force.
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is an example of a balanced force?
Back
A book resting on a table, where the force of gravity is balanced by the normal force from the table.
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is an example of an unbalanced force?
Back
A soccer ball being kicked, where the force of the kick is greater than the forces acting against it.
